        Forest Train Station

        by Pi Zhaohui

        It consists of short fairy tales such as "The Forest Train Station," "The Bread Wolf's Neighborhood," and "Mr. Muddle and the Muddle Thing," each of which stands on its own and coheres as a whole. Pete the Bread Wolf owns a tiny bakery in the forest. His house is especially large, as spacious as a soccer field. The railroad runs through the bakery and Pete opens the door for the train every day. Later, the bakery became the forest train station and Pete was the station master. Every day, passengers get on and off the train, and lots of funny things happen that will make you laugh.

        Terry Gilliam

        by Peter Marks

        Terry Gilliam presents a sustained examination of one of cinema's most challenging and lauded auteurs, proposing fresh ways of seeing Gilliam that go beyond reductive readings of him as a gifted but manic fantasist. Analysing Gilliam's work over nearly four decades, from the brilliant anarchy of his Monty Python animations through the nightmarish masterpiece Brazil to the provocative Gothic horror of Tideland, it critically examines the variety and richness of Gilliam's sometimes troubled but always provocative output. The book situates Gilliam within the competing cultural contexts of the British, European and American film industries, examining his regular struggles against aesthetic and commercial pressures. He emerges as a passionate, immensely creative director, whose work encompasses a dizzying array of material: anarchic satire, childhood and adult fantasy, dystopia, romantic comedy, surrealism, road movie, fairy tale and the Gothic. The book charts how Gilliam interweaves these genres and forms to create magical interfaces between reality and the illuminating, frightening but liberating worlds of the imagination. Scrutinising the neglected importance of literature and adaptation in Gilliam's career, this study also observes him through the lenses of auteurism, genre, performance, design and national culture, explaining how someone born in Minnesota and raised in California came to be one of British television and film's most compelling figures.
